Japanese tanto, blade 11 1/2 inches, with kozuka fitted into scabbard which is timber decorated with a basket-weave pattern with the top area banded, tsuka-ito fitted to timber and brass cord guide decorated with flowers, black metal tsuba decorated with flowers and with one slot for kozuka handle, koskira and kojiri both decorated and the base of the handle is decorated with flying cranes and flowers, handle is timber with wave-patterned carved section on both sides and with each bearing a black tortoise menuki, small blade stamped by maker and details engraved on small blade area of scabbard. Extremely fine.
